Subject: Question: How to load automatically all libraries of a back trace.

I'm debugging an application that has a lot of shared libraries so I
always have to run with auto-solib-add turned off.
When I get back trace I always need to go through the process of
running manually "bt" then "shared-library libMyLib.so" until I get
the full valid back trace.
Is there a way to automate that process?
Maybe using a user command that does it for me.
Is there someone that already did that?
